On average across the year,
yes, Republic of the Congo is hotter than
Oak Bay, British Columbia
.
Republic of the Congo has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F and Oak Bay, British Columbia has an average temperature of 10°C/50°F.
Republic of the Congo's hottest month is February,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is hotter than Oak Bay, British Columbia's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 23°C/73°F).
On average across the year, no, Republic of the Congo is not colder than Oak Bay, British Columbia . Republic of the Congo has an average minimum temperature of 21°C/70°F and Oak Bay, British Columbia has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Republic of the Congo has more rain than
Oak Bay, British Columbia. Republic of the Congo has an average annual rainfall of 522mm and Oak Bay, British Columbia has an average annual rainfall of 366mm.
Republic of the Congo's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 76mm, which is wetter than Oak Bay, British Columbia's wettest month (also November, with an average monthly rainfall of 67mm).
